On tonight’s episode of Bar Rescue, Jon Taffer and his team are in Maricopa, Arizona to rescue the True Grit Tavern.

According to the episode synopsis, Jon attempts to rescue a bar in Maricopa, Arizona whose owner Ralph has squandered a half a million dollar investment from his parents.

The True Grit Tavern is owned and operated by Ralph Skrzypcak. Ralph opened the True Grit Tavern back in 2015 with the help of a $150,000 interest-free loan from his father. The bar did well for the first couple of years, pulling in $100,000 to $120,000 a month, but is now in debt to the tune of $500,000 and at risk of closing down.

The rescue happened back in June 2021. During the makeover, Jon changed the name of the True Grit Tavern to The Roost.
